Understanding the Value of Testimonials for London SEO
Building Local Authority
In a city as competitive as London, establishing authority within a specific borough or district can make all the difference. Search engines reward businesses that demonstrate genuine local interactions. When you feature detailed, location-specific testimonials—mentioning neighbourhoods like Shoreditch, Camden, or Kensington—you signal to Google that your services are relevant to local searchers. Embedding place names naturally into testimonial excerpts not only reads authentically, but it also helps you rank for long-tail keywords like “digital marketing agency in Lambeth” or “best SEO service in Islington.”
Enhancing On-Page Relevance
Search algorithms look for topical consistency. Integrating customer feedback under relevant service pages injects fresh, user-generated content onto your site. Google’s crawlers see this as a constant stream of unique text, boosting the page’s relevance and improving crawl frequency. By structuring testimonials with schema markup (Review Schema, Local Business Schema), you can even earn rich snippets in search results, placing star ratings or review counts directly beneath your listing.
Optimizing Testimonials for Maximum Impact
Strategic Placement
Location matters when showcasing testimonials. Key areas include:
- Service-specific pages: Align reviews with the exact offer (e.g., “SEO Audit” page).
- Homepage section: Provide a rotating carousel of select high-impact quotes.
- Dedicated testimonial page: Aggregate long-form success stories to capture detailed narratives.
- Sidebar or footer: Feature mini-testimonials sitewide for persistent social proof.
By diversifying placement, you distribute social proof across multiple touchpoints, ensuring both new and returning visitors encounter positive feedback at every stage of the buyer’s journey.
Keyword Integration
While authenticity is paramount, you can still guide contributors to mention primary keywords. Provide a short prompt in your review request email:
- “Could you describe how our SEO campaign improved your Kingston website’s search rankings?”
- “We’d love to hear how our team boosted your business’s online visibility in Westminster.”
These subtle cues encourage the inclusion of location-based terms and services you want to rank for, without sacrificing the natural tone of the testimonial.
Rich Media Integration
Text alone is valuable, but pairing testimonials with photography or video interviews amplifies engagement. A short clip of a satisfied client discussing the impact of your expertise in Covent Garden can increase time on page—a key user behavior signal for London-based queries. Host videos on your own domain or a branded YouTube channel linked to your website, and embed them alongside written reviews.
Technical Implementation Strategies
Review Schema Markup
Implementing structured data is a critical step. Use JSON-LD or Microdata to tag each testimonial with properties like author, datePublished, and reviewRating. This markup helps search engines parse and display your review content more effectively:
{
"@context": "https://schema.org",
"@type": "Review",
"author": {
"@type": "Person",
"name": "Jane Doe"
},
"datePublished": "2023-08-15",
"reviewBody": "Working with this London SEO agency boosted our monthly traffic by 150%",
"reviewRating": {
"@type": "Rating",
"ratingValue": "5",
"bestRating": "5"
}
}
Once deployed, test your pages in Google’s Rich Results Test tool to confirm proper implementation.
Page Load and Mobile Responsiveness
London’s audience is on-the-go; many search on mobile devices while commuting on the Tube. Ensure testimonial sections load swiftly to avoid bounce rates. Compress images, lazy-load video embeds, and minify CSS/JS. A fully responsive design maintains readability of testimonials across screen sizes, encouraging users to explore further and signaling to Google that you prioritize user experience.
Internal Linking to Testimonial Pages
Strengthen your site’s internal link network by pointing from high-authority service pages to your testimonial collection. Use contextual anchor text—such as “see our client success stories in London” or “read how we optimized local SEO for a Marylebone boutique”—to distribute link equity and improve the crawlability of feedback pages.
Measuring Success and Iterating
Tracking Key Metrics
To evaluate the performance of your testimonial-driven SEO efforts, monitor:
- Organic rankings for targeted keywords (including location modifiers).
- Click-through rates (CTRs) from SERPs showing review snippets.
- Bounce rate and average session duration on pages enriched with testimonials.
- Conversion rates from pages featuring user feedback versus control pages.
Google Analytics, Search Console, and dedicated review platforms (e.g., Trustpilot dashboard) offer insights you can use to refine your approach.
Continuous Solicitation and Curation
Maintain a steady flow of fresh testimonials by automating review requests after project milestones. Introduce incentives—like a London-themed giveaway or a discount voucher—for clients who leave detailed feedback. Regularly audit your testimonial library to retire outdated quotes and highlight recent success stories, ensuring your social proof remains both current and compelling.
